For the 2026 school year, there is 1 private preschool serving 197 students in Rockwell, NC.
The average acceptance rate is 99%, which is higher than the North Carolina private preschool average acceptance rate of 81%.
100% of private preschools in Rockwell, NC are religiously affiliated (most commonly Christian).
